Earlswood (Surrey) Train Station ensures a smooth ticketing experience with its convenient ticket office, operational weekdays from 06:30 to 10:45, and ticket machines available 24/7 for all your travel needs. It's reassuring to know that tickets bought online can be easily collected here. The station proudly accommodates passengers requiring accessibility features, boasting disabled-friendly ticket machines and induction loops for hearing aid users. However, note that step-free access is only available to platform 1.
The station is equipped with helplines and customer service points, providing real-time information and assistance to travelers. There is also CCTV surveillance ensuring a secure environment. While the station lacks a waiting room and first-class lounges, it provides a seating area for comfort before your journey. Refreshment facilities are on hand to make waiting times more enjoyable, although there are no ATMs or shopping outlets available currently.
Getting to and from Earlswood (Surrey) Station is seamless with multiple transport links. There are options for buses and a rail replacement service should you need them, providing flexibility for urban or countryside explorations. The station’s car park, managed by APCOA Parking UK, offers free parking with 22 spaces, including one accessible bay. While there are no accessible taxis directly available, ample space in front of the station provides ease for drop-off and pick-up points. Bicycle enthusiasts will appreciate the sheltered cycle stands adjacent to Platform 1.

Stevenage station has a plethora of facilities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. The ticket office operates from early morning until late evening, with times varying slightly throughout the week. Frequent travelers will appreciate the convenience of ticket machines, where you can collect pre-purchased tickets or buy new ones. For those requiring more assistance or using a Disabled Persons Railcard, accessible ticket machines are available. Additionally, smartcard validators ensure quick and easy access for those commuting with smartcards.
Travelers looking for peace of mind while on the go will find CCTV security and a selection of shops and refreshment facilities to grab a bite or a quick cuppa before hopping on the train. Although the station lacks a waiting room, there are seating areas available for passengers. Keep in mind, however, that luggage storage is not provided, so plan accordingly.
The station is partially equipped with step-free access, particularly from the main entrance on Lytton Way, making it more accessible to everyone, including passengers with disabilities. A staff-operated ramp is also available for those requiring assistance between train and platform. For any additional help, assistance can be pre-booked or sought upon arrival, with staff usually on hand to offer support throughout the day. It's worth checking the station's step-free access maps beforehand to plan your route through the station.
Stevenage station isn't just about trains. It's seamlessly integrated with other modes of transport. For those needing a taxi, you'll find a rank conveniently located outside the main entrance. Bus services are also accessible, providing onward travel solutions to various local destinations. While rail replacement services might be a rarity, they're adequately catered for, ensuring travel disruptions are minimized.
